Faber & Faber, 1943 Published in wartime Britain on economy paper. In this his third book Deneys Reitz, author of Commando and Trekking On, in 1944 High Commissioner for South Africa and South African Minister to the Belgian, Dutch and Greek Convernments, continues the story of his life. Deneys Reitz has divided his time between politics, the law, and exploration; and on special missions has visited London, the Maginot Line, Portugal, Franco Spain, and Ireland, where he attempted to persuade Mr. de Valera to co-operate in the prosecution of the war. As Deputy Prime Minister of South Africa, and a member of the Government and an M.P. for many years, politics naturally play a part in his book, but in South Africa politics are so live and virile that they vie with his big game hunting experiences in interest. They reach a climax in the conflict with General Hertzog, and we learn the inside story of the extra osdinarily dramatic events which led up to South Africa's entry into the war. We do not think any book has been so successful in giving us the feel of the country, both physical and spiritual; or, most important, in foreshadowing South Africa's course in future years. Although a book of active adventure, No Outspan is at heart the story of a man's love for his country and of a life dedicated to furthering its unity within the British Commonwealth of Nations. 288 pages with Index.
